Every sealing point of a TH350 has it's problems. There's an accumulater cover on the right side of the trans that is sealed with an O-ring that tends to leak. I've seen housing cracks around the brass fittings for the cooler lines also. As many others have stated, dipstick tubes are notorious for cracks at the o-ring landing and the spot welded upper bracket.
